Output 43c0269f5c3c49c9181f98c4e0bd9a5de42ea680cb8257e5d529f9d8ebce3f5a:1

value
8869492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8ed2f7ad53e7d7550165e5e14cfdf5d4cef327 OP_EQUAL
address
3HbzbWmjUDznTJtDrVCkrmXMnWsi7Kfhy8
transaction
43c0269f5c3c49c9181f98c4e0bd9a5de42ea680cb8257e5d529f9d8ebce3f5a